Glenville State College Score Requirements

Glenville State College has an average SAT score of 970 with a 25th percentile of 855 and a 75th percentile of 1060. The average ACT score is 20, with a range from 16 (25th percentile) to 22 (75th percentile). GPA statistics show a weighted average of 3.6, with the 25th percentile at 2.8 and the 75th percentile at 3.95, while the unweighted average GPA is 3.3, with the 25th percentile at 2.0 and the 75th percentile at 3.75. The average TOEFL score is 66, and the average IELTS score is 6.0. For Duolingo, the average score is 130 with a minimum requirement of 120.

Superscoring Not Allowed

Glenville State College does not allow superscoring for undergraduate admissions. Superscoring means that colleges consider the highest section scores across multiple test dates to create the best composite score. Since superscoring is not permitted, applicants will need to submit their highest single test scores for consideration.

Glenville State College is test optional, meaning that applicants are not required to submit standardized test scores for undergraduate admissions. Additionally, the college allows self-reporting of scores, which enables students to provide their test results without needing to submit official documents initially.
